Polyvinylpyrrolidone (PVP), a synthetic polymer with the CAS number 9003-39-8, is a prime example of a substance whose versatile chemical behavior drives innovation across numerous fields. Its unique structure and properties allow for a wide range of applications, from enhancing drug delivery to improving industrial material performance.

The molecular structure of PVP, characterized by a pyrrolidone ring, imparts a high degree of polarity and hydrophilicity. This polarity is the key to its excellent water solubility, allowing it to dissolve readily in water and other polar solvents such as alcohols, amines, and chlorinated solvents. This broad solubility profile makes PVP a highly adaptable ingredient for various formulation processes, enabling its use in aqueous systems as well as solvent-based applications.

One of PVP's most significant chemical characteristics is its ability to form complexes with a wide array of substances. Through hydrogen bonding and dipole-dipole interactions, PVP can bind to phenols, carboxylic acids, anionic dyes, and even certain toxins and drugs. This complexation ability is leveraged in pharmaceuticals to improve drug solubility and stability, and in industrial applications to stabilize dispersions and prevent agglomeration of particles.

The molecular weight of PVP, often categorized by its K-value, directly influences its viscosity and performance. Higher K-values indicate higher molecular weights, resulting in increased viscosity in solution. This allows formulators to tailor the rheological properties of their products, whether it’s to create thicker creams in cosmetics or to control flow in industrial slurries. PVP also exhibits good film-forming properties, which are attributed to its polymer chain structure and its ability to interact with surfaces. When a PVP solution dries, it can form a clear, flexible film. This property is utilized in hairsprays for hold, in coatings for protection, and in some pharmaceutical tablets for controlled release mechanisms.
